Tropical Smoothie
makes 1 large breakfast-sized portion or two small snack-sized portions 

1.5 c Frozen Tropical Fruit Blend {mine included pineapple, mango, banana & peaches}
1 whole ripe Banana
1 small tub Vanilla Yogurt
1/2 c Almond/Coconut Milk (unsweetened)

1.  Combine all ingredients in a blender
2.  Blend on high until smooth.
3.  Enjoy immediately!
